Submit a hide requestThis 2022 BMW X3 xDrive30i was a one-owner vehicle in Wisconsin with 12 service records, but it carries a significant history of structural damage and an airbag deployment following a collision with a concrete traffic barrier. The vehicle was officially declared a total loss by insurance and subsequently sold at auction after being involved in an accident that caused disabling damage to both the front and rear. Additionally, there is at least one open manufacturer recall currently requiring service. The vehicle requires significant bodywork on two ends. The front impact likely affected the cooling system (radiator/condenser) and potentially the frame rails. The rear impact suggests damage to the liftgate mechanism and bumper reinforcements.
While being an insurance-held vehicle is a major plus for title clarity, this car has 'double' impacts (front and rear). The repair cost matches the market value exactly. Investors should verify if the frame rails are straight and ensure that all electronic sensors in both bumpers are functional before bidding.
